In The Black Swan Taleb outlined a problem, and in Antifragile he offers a definitive solution: how to gain from disorder and chaos while being protected from fragilities and adverse events. For what Taleb calls the "antifragile" is actually beyond the robust, because it benefits from shocks, uncertainty, and stressors, just as human bones get stronger when subjected to stress and tension. The antifragile needs disorder in order to survive and flourish. Taleb stands uncertainty on its head, making it desirable, even necessary, and proposes that things be built in an antifragile manner.

Ok book, I've always respected Sen Paul and agree with his statement of facts. That said repeating that we are going the wrong way isn't a solution. He does not offer a correct direction in this book. He states a return to the gold standard, yet opposes the gold standard we had and never explains the mechanism that would create a gold standard. I'm glad I've listened to the book, but wish it offered a solution instead of repeating over and over again things are bad, the fed is bad. Towards the end he desperately tries to tie the fed to needless wars. I'd love a follow up that shows a culture that uses a gold standard and how the us could adopt it. Id also like to know how he would end the fed and what would replace it.
